Rumusan Masalah Maksud dan Tujuan

5 b. Aplikasi mampu mencetak laporan berdasarkan rentang waktu yang ditentukan. Laporan tersebut terlebih dahulu dibuat dalam berkas berformat PDF. 7. Integrasi dengan situs jejaring sosial Aplikasi diintegrasikan dengan situs jejaring sosial untuk memudahkan promosi. 8. Backup dan restore Sistem memiliki fasilitas backup dan restore untuk menghindari system down yang permanen. Fasilitas backup terdiri dari backup keseluruhan file maupun backup database, sedangkan fasilitas restore memanfaatkan layanan yang disediakan oleh webhosting. 9. Pengelolaan retur barang Sistem menangani proses pengembalian barang yang dilakukan pelanggan dengan syarat-syarat yang telah disepakati saat proses pemesanan. 10. Search Engine Optimization SEO Alamat website e-commerce yang dibangun didaftarkan kepada mesin pencari seperti Google dan Yahoo agar mudah dicari oleh pengguna internet. Kemudian aplikasi juga menerapkan On-Page SEO seperti menambahkan meta keyword, meta deskripsi, dan deskripsi gambar

1.4.2 Fitur Belanja Frontend

1. Menyediakan pencarian produk baik berdasarkan nama ataupun kategori. 2. Menampilkan histori pemesanan. 3. Menampilkan beberapa gambar dari satu produk. 4. Pengiriman informasi status pemesanan melalui email keada pemesan. 5. Pendaftaran member dan login member. Pelanggan dapat melakukan transaksi hanya setelah melakukan pendaftaran dan melakukan login. 6. Memiliki fasilitas untuk memberikan rating terhadap barang yang sudah dibeli pelanggan. 6

1.4.3 Keamanan

1. Sistem menggunakan Secure Socket Layer SSL agar data transaksi dienkripsi dan tidak dapat terbaca oleh pengguna lain yang tidak berkepentingan. 2. Sistem menggunakan IP-Dedicated. 3. Menerapkan script untuk mencegah SQL injection dan HTML injection. 4. Sistem dilengkapi fasilitas login untuk memferifikasi pengguna yang akan masuk kedalam sistem.

1.4.4 Komunikasi

1 Menggunakan e-mail untuk mengirimkan informasi yang berkaitan dengan proses pendaftaran, pemesanan dan proses-proses lain yang ada dalam aplikasi yang akan dibangun. 2 Menggunakan Instant Messaging Yahoo Messenger untuk memudahkan komunikasi antar pelanggan dan toko. 3 Menggunakan telepon sebagai jalur layanan pelanggan.

1.4.5 Fitur Tambahan

Terdapat sistem rekomendasi yang akan menawarkan produk kepada pelanggan berdasarkan barang yang pernah dibeli pelanggan menggunakan sistem rekomendasi item-based collaborative filtering.

1.5 Metodologi Penelitian

Dalam proses perancangan untuk membangun sistem, digunakan metode penelitian deskriptif, tujuannya untuk menggambarkan objek penelitian secara terperinci dan sistematis. Kemudian dalam proses pembangunan sistem, digunakan metode pembangunan perangkat lunak dan beberapa teknik pengumpulan data.

1.5.1 Teknik Pengumpulan Data

Tahap pengumpulan data dilakukan dengan mengumpulkan informasi yang dibutuhkan untuk membuat aplikasi e-commerce yang baik sesuai dengan tujuan pembangunan yang telah dipaparkan sebelumnya. a. Studi Literatur